Transaction ec826489919d4f538aee06ed3ad6bc9aaa63aa3de31430b7be0ba4a89df98383
1 Input
1 Output
-
ec826489919d4f538aee06ed3ad6bc9aaa63aa3de31430b7be0ba4a89df98383:0
- value
- 956787690
- script pubkey
- OP_0 OP_PUSHBYTES_20 80dc6046e92129d692e14cc9fde57b7ca57ba8ab
- address
- bc1qsrwxq3hfyy5adyhpfnylmetm0jjhh29t3828rs